I signed up for Anovia Payments as a result of a friend that was selling ACN phone services for credit card processing for my business customers.  The sales pitch was that it was a less expensive solution than Pay Pal.

I signed up for the service, but only aggreed to do so on a trail basis with no ealry termination fee.

I was told it was very easy to setup and I'd be on my way in no time.

I tried 7 times to setup the service and could not get it activated, as a result I terminated the service.

Anovia than went and charged my bank account $94.95 for and I quote "because of the numerous times we reached out to you the fees will not be refunded and the early termination fee will be applied."

I replied with the following

"I think you better review the contract that I signed where the early termination fee was removed from the contract.  I also think you better give me my refund for the monthly fee that I was charged for a service that I attempted on numerous occasions to activate with zero success. You can also tell your management that if this is not done, I will file in small claims court to get my money back and I will file with the Better Business Bureau and I will file a complaint on Ripoff Report Dot Com."

Anovia's response:

"The ETF was waived and will not be charged, as for the other fees they will not be refunded because of the numerous attempts we made to complete the set up process."

My response:

"Numerous attempts Anovia made to complete the process?  Picking up a phone and leaving me a message on my voice mail is not a billable action.  You never had a single billable minute with me because at no time was I on the phone with a rep attempting to set this up.  I think you need to look up what the US Laws say on billable time, something I am very familiar.  You have no damages to claim for the $94.95 that I was charged and I promise you that the court system will award me a judgement against you for the $94.95, a process I am more than happy to proceed with."

I called Jay, thier Account Manager, and he told me "managament said I can't talk to you" and he hung up on me.

I recently filed in Small Claimes Court to get my money back and wrote this report.

Anovia Payments scammed me.  They were unable to setup the service and than charged me for a service I never used and for the fact that they left me three voice message.  This company is a total ripoff!  Avoid!!!
